Title: "A Glimpse into London's Financial Past: Bank Buildings, Royal Exchange, and Cornhill, 1805" This print, dated 1805, offers a fascinating glimpse into the bustling heart of London's financial district over two centuries ago. The image, looking eastward from Poultry, showcases the iconic Bank Buildings, Royal Exchange, and the fork of Lombard Street in the distance. The Royal Exchange, located on the left side of the image, is a grand architectural masterpiece that served as the city's primary trading hub. Its impressive dome and intricate columns exude an air of sophistication and importance, reflecting the significance of the exchange in London's commercial landscape. To the right of the Royal Exchange, Lombard Street forks off, a testament to the intricate network of London's ancient streets. The street was renowned for its moneylenders and financial institutions, further emphasizing the financial importance of this area. The Bank Buildings, located between the Royal Exchange and Lombard Street, are a sight to behold. The imposing structure, with its grand columns and intricate detailing, exudes an air of power and stability. The presence of horse-drawn carriages and pedestrians adds a sense of activity and life to the scene, highlighting the bustling nature of London's financial district during this era. This print, with its intricate details and historical significance, offers a unique window into London's past. It invites us to imagine the hustle and bustle of London's financial district in the early 19th century, a time when the city was at the forefront of global commerce and finance.
